【網絡】路由器,交換機區別

 

https://blog.csdn.net/haiqiang1995/article/details/79375444

https://blog.csdn.net/qq_41901122/article/details/99691552

 

a.交換機工作在第二層,數據鏈路層;路由器工作在第三層,網絡層。

b.在數據鏈路層只能識別物理地址,因此當交換機的某個端口收到一個數據幀時,交換機會讀取數據幀中相應的目標地址的MAC地址,然後在自己的MAC地址表中查找是否有目標MAC地址的端口信息,如果有,則把數據幀轉發到相應的端口;如果沒有,則向除源端口外的所有端口進行轉發。

c.當路由器的某個接口收到一個包時,路由器會讀取包中相應目標的邏輯地址的網絡部分,然後在路由表中進行查找。如果在路由表中找到了目標地址的路由條目,則把包轉發到路由器的相應接口;如果在路由表中沒有找到目標地址的路由條目,那麼,如果路由器配置了默認路由,就根據默認路由的配置轉發到路由器的相應接口;如果路由器中沒有配置默認路由,則將該包丟棄,並返回不可達信息。

d.傳統的交換機只能分割衝突域,不能分割廣播域;而路由器可以分割廣播域;

e.路由器提供了防火牆的服務:路由器僅僅轉發特定地址的數據包,不傳送不支持路由協議的數據包傳送和未知目標網絡數據包的傳送,從而可以防止廣播風暴。

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章